Daily Devotional August 5, 2020

Jesus Along the Way: Words of Hope and Grace.           By Pastor Tom Joyce

August 5, 2020

“Jesus said to them, ‘But who do you say that I am?’ Simon Peter answered, ‘You are the Messiah, Son of the Living God.’”  Matthew 16:15-16

 

Several decades and journeys ago, a few of my close friends and I ventured out west to explore the “spacious skies,” “amber waves of grain,” and the “purple mountain majesty” of our nation. It was a fun trip, saw many things, but on the way home our vehicle had enough and just gave out.  Fortunately, one of our dads “just happened to be in the neighborhood of Lincoln Nebraska and was there to help us get back on the road. What a relief it was to see his car and know that a loving and friendly person was there to help.  When we proclaim as Peter did, “you are the Messiah, the Son of the Living God,” there is relief as well; relief that Jesus, the Son of God, meets us along the way to provide hope and grace no matter where our journey may lead. There are times when periods of anxiety, like this never-ending pandemic, just gets us down; we lose track of the presence of God even though God never left our side. To proclaim, “Jesus, you are the Son of the Living God,” opens the eyes of our heart to understand that we are never alone, and never have been; God, through our Savior Jesus Christ has been with us from the time of our conception and will be “even to the end of the age.” If you feel down, over-whelmed, or just plain tired, celebrate the presence of Jesus in your life, the “Son of the Living God.”  Jesus has been with you along the way and many times has carried you; make your profession of faith relief in the eye of the storm, a mighty hand that is there to pick you up when you feel broken down, a Savior that is your comfort and your hope no matter who you are, where you have been, or where it seems life may be taking you. You are blessed today; God always shows up because God never left your side.
